Phoenix(5):SQuirreL SQL Client 連線 phoenix
阿新 • • 發佈:2018-12-08
1.工具簡介
SQuirreL:是連線phoenix的小工具
2.下載安裝包
下載地址:http://squirrel-sql.sourceforge.net/,下載下來呢是一個jar檔案,雙擊安裝,直接下一步即可
3.配置
(1)將伺服器上phoenix根目錄下的phoenix-4.9.0-cdh5.7.0-client.jar拷貝到安裝目錄squirrel-sql-3.8.1\lib下。
(2)將伺服器上phoenix根目錄下的phoenix-4.9.0-cdh5.7.0-server.jar拷貝到hbase的lib下面
cp /opt/modules/phoenix-4.9.0-cdh5.7.0/phoenix-4.9.0-cdh5.7.0-server.jar /opt/modules/hbase-1.2.0-cdh5.7.0/lib/
4.測試
(1)啟動:進入Drivers標籤頁建立新的driver
Name:hadoop(可以填寫其他名稱)
ExampleURL:填寫HBase叢集的zookeeper叢集的連線資訊,這裡是jdbc:phoenix:hadoop:2181
Website URL:這裡不填寫
Java Class Path:選擇phoenix-4.9.0-cdh5.7.0-client.jar(是否選中無所謂,只要在Java Class Path裡面就行)
Class Name:org.apache.phoenix.jdbc.PhoenixDriver
(2)進入Aliases標籤頁建立新的Alias(點選加號)
Name:hadoop(可以填寫其他名稱)
Driver:選擇hadoop,即上一步建立的Driver
URL:這裡就是HBase叢集的zookeeper的連線ip和port【預設是上一步填寫的:jdbc:phoenix:hadoop:2181】
User Name:隨便填寫 (bigdata)
Password:隨便填寫(bigdata)
(3)在Aliases標籤頁中雙擊建立phoenix開啟連線
5.例項操作
(1)點選SQL標籤進入sql命令列介面
(2)輸入語句就可以執行(點選小人走路圖示)或則Ctrl + enter鍵
select * from "stu_info"
結果:
10001 ngsan
10002 lisi
10003 wangwu
10004 zhaoliu
10005 xieqi
10006 zhangsan
10011 ngsan
10012 lisi
10013 wangwu
10014 zhaoliu
10015 xieqi